#3d6b28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d6b28 is composed of 23.9% red, 42%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 101.2 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 28.8%. #3d6b28 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ad650 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#3d6b28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d6b28 has RGB values of R:61, G:107,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4025128.

Shades and Tints of #3d6b28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040703 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d6b28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#484f44 is the less saturated color, while #2e9300 is the most saturated one.
